Melted uranium- silicide ingot c) Arc Melter located in the Experimental Fuels Facility at Idaho National Laboratory. fuel system, when fully deployed, has been characterized as a game changer for the nuclear industry due to significantly increased safety margins in severe accident scenarios.The economic benefits are estimated to be on the order of hundreds of millions of dollars. Producing a new fuel for West- inghouse and its customer Exelon Nuclear has allowed INL to contribute directly to improving the safety and economics of commercial nuclear power generation. Exelon operates the largest fleet of nuclear plants in the country with 23 reactors located at 14 sites.The fuel pellets fabricated at INL will be inserted into the Byron-2 commercial nuclear reactor in the spring of 2019, completing a very important milestone on the path to eventual licensing of the entirely new fuel system.This success with private nuclear industry is an important milestone for INL and the mission of the Advanced Fuels Campaign.
